The History of Gods Interaction with His Creation is the Old Testament in chronological order, with New Testament analysis at the end of most of the chapters. This is not just the authors summaries; it also includes over 1,000 verses from the Old Testament, as well as over 150 from the New.
The History of Gods Interaction with His Creation is intentionally written to read fast. The chapters are short, and the vocabulary and sentence structure are such that it can be easily read and understood by those in middle school. If you read through this book once and then continue to read it five minutes a day, your knowledge of what has been recorded in Scripture and why it has been recorded can increase dramatically.
I give my sincere thanks to several pastors who answered my plethora of questions. I did not write this book off the top of my head. It was a tremendous learning experience for me, and I hope it will be for you as well. The Bible has stood the test of time for over four thousand yearsand with good reason.
The Old Testament is the most influential collection of writings in the history of the world. Not including the books of wisdom, within the Old Testaments pages are almost seven hundred chapters containing thousands of years of history that still affect us all today.
I wish someone had written this book several decades ago when I started studying the Bible. As far as I can tell no one did. So here it is, The History of Gods Interaction with His Creation. May God bless you as you read.
